Flame resistance and low smoke zero halogen (LSZH) cables are increasingly becoming the material of choice in a variety of industries, including construction, transportation, and electrical engineering. These cables not only ensure safety in the event of a fire but also minimize the emission of harmful smoke and toxic gases. According to Dr. Emily Rose, a leading fire safety engineer, “The use of LSZH materials is critical in environments where fire safety is a primary concern. They offer superior performance during fire incidents by significantly reducing smoke generation.” This perspective underscores the necessity of implementing LSZH materials in places like underground systems and confined spaces, where smoke can create hazardous conditions. In an interview with Michael Chen, a seasoned materials scientist, he stated, “Manufacturers have been increasingly focused on developing LSZH materials that meet stringent flame resistance standards while remaining economically viable.” His insights reflect a growing trend to innovate and enhance the flame-retardant properties of these materials without driving up costs. As budgets tighten in many sectors, such advancements are crucial. Additionally, Lisa Mitchell, an electrical engineer affiliated with a prominent construction firm, mentioned, “When selecting materials for our projects, we prioritize LSZH options not only for compliance with safety standards but also for their environmental benefits. Since these materials do not release halogens, they are less harmful to the environment.” This aspect emphasizes how LSZH cables serve a dual role in ensuring safety and promoting eco-friendliness.
